Floating Huts in Tehri: Get Maldives-like Experience in Uttarakhand’s Serene Beauty

First Published Jun 28, 2024, 10:15 AM IST

When a planning a trip to the beautiful state of Uttarakhand this year, make sure to visit Tehri to experience the joy of staying in floating huts.

loader